Payroll that runs itself month after month.
Payroll automation removes the manual data-entry and calculation work HR does every month. In Indian HRM, attendance, leave, overtime, expense reimbursements, and bonuses flow into payroll without imports or recomputes, and one click runs the full month for the company. The before-and-after is stark. A 100-employee company typically spends 2 to 4 days a month on payroll without automation: collecting attendance, computing LOP, applying tax slabs, generating payslips, preparing PF and ESI files. In our accounts, the same work usually comes down to a couple of hours, mostly review, plus a few minutes for the actual run.
Eight steps, zero manual work
The workflow runs from the first check-in to the final bank file. On the input side, biometric, mobile, and web check-ins flow straight into payroll. No CSV uploads, no manual matching, no last-week-of-the-month scramble. Reusable CTC templates by grade, role, or location mean a new hire onboards with the right salary structure in under a minute.
On the compute side, a visual formula builder handles any custom earning or deduction: slabs, conditions, prorations, all without code. PF, ESI, TDS, and state-aware Professional Tax are calculated every cycle on the latest rates, and approved expense claims and FBP reimbursements feed straight into the next run.
On the output side, password-protected PDF payslips go out by email and WhatsApp the moment payroll is locked, and one click produces bank-format NEFT files for HDFC, ICICI, SBI, Axis, and the rest. Upload to your bank portal and you are done. Multi-level approvals with a full audit history sit over the whole flow.
No-touch does not mean no review
Automation means the system does the data work; humans approve before money moves. Schedule payroll to draft on the 25th, sit ready for review on the 28th, then lock and disburse on the 1st. Every month, on its own. HR reviews the exceptions (LOP, joiners, leavers, overtime spikes) and locks. Approve once a month, not 100 times. Approval chains mirror your org: HR drafts, Finance reviews, the CEO signs off, with conditional routing where the structure needs it.
Built for the messy months
Real payroll is rarely a clean cycle. Salary can go on hold for exits or disputes, and arrears get processed in the next cycle with the full back-period calculation. Festival bonuses, retention payouts, and one-off corrections run as off-cycle payrolls without touching the regular monthly cycle, with the right tax treatment so the year-end true-up stays clean. Performance-linked pay, sales incentives, and target-based payouts come from your CRM or HRMS data directly. And the system flags any joiner or leaver during the month, so nobody gets missed in the run.

Statutory rates stay current
PF at 12% plus 12%, ESI at 0.75% plus 3.25%, TDS under Section 192 with both regimes, and Professional Tax per state all compute on the same engine that runs payroll. After the run, the system produces ECR text files, ESI returns, PT challan data, and bank transfer files automatically. When the government revises the PF wage ceiling, TDS slabs, Professional Tax slabs, or new minimum wages, Indian HRM updates the engine and you run the next payroll with the new values.
